Fourth Grade Teachers and Educators

Here is a link to the North Carolina Competency Goals for Social Studies in Fourth Grade:

http://www.ncpublicschools.org/docs/acre/standards/new-standards/social-studies/3-5.pdf

Field Trips Delivered can help you achieve the following goals as described in the North Carolina Competency Goals for Social Studies in Fourth Grade:


History
Essential Standard 

4.H.1 Analyze the chronology of key historical events in 
North Carolina history. 

Clarifying Objectives

4.H.1.1 Summarize the change in cultures, everyday life and status 
of indigenous American Indian groups in North Carolina 
before and after European exploration. 

4.H.1.3 Explain how people, events and developments brought 
about changes to communities in various regions of North 
Carolina.
Geography and Environmental Literacy
Essential Standard 

4.G.1 Understand how human, environmental and 
technological factors affect the growth and 
development of North Carolina. 
Clarifying Objectives

4.G.1.1 Summarize changes that have occurred in North Carolina 
since statehood (population growth, transportation, 
communication and land use).
4.G.1.2 Explain the impact that human activity has on the 
availability of natural resources in North Carolina.
4.G.1.3 Exemplify the interactions of various peoples, places and 
cultures in terms of adaptation and modification of the 
environment.
4.G.1.4 Explain the impact of technology (communication, 
transportation and inventions) on North Carolina’s citizens, 
past and present.
Culture 
Essential Standard 

4.C.1 Understand the impact of various cultural groups 
on North Carolina. 

Clarifying Objectives

4.C.1.1 Explain how the settlement of people from various cultures 
affected the development of regions in North Carolina
(languages, foods and traditions).
4.C.1.2 Explain how the artistic expression of various groups 
represents the cultural heritage of North Carolina.
